For the 2025-26 school year, there are 5 public schools serving 5,399 students in 20707, MD (there are 6 private schools, serving 882 private students). 86% of all K-12 students in 20707, MD are educated in public schools (compared to the MD state average of 86%).
The top ranked public schools in 20707, MD are Chesapeake Math And It Public Charter, Bond Mill Elementary School and Laurel High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 20707 have an average math proficiency score of 19% (versus the Maryland public school average of 27%), and reading proficiency score of 45% (versus the 45% statewide average). Schools in 20707, MD have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Maryland public schools.
Minority enrollment is 95%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Maryland public school average of 68% (majority Black).
